The record store that launched Snoop Dogg wants to become a museum. Can it happen?

Kelvin Anderson had a hand in shaping hip-hop history at VIP Records. Riding on the coattails of the return of the iconic store’s sign, he is asking Long Beach — and the world — to help him convert the building into a museum celebrating the city’s mark on music history.
